Sumario: | This paper, based on ongoing research, outlines the conscious choice of the Portuguese cleric Lope de Almeida to support the Spanish Monarchy before he became Philip II's confessor. Our aim is to examine, for the first time, unpublished documents relating to his journeys to Italy - in particular to the Republic of Venice - between 1575 and 1577. Whilst in the Serenissima, Lope forged a fruitful bond with the Spanish ambassador, began to file monthly reports to Madrid, established a long-standing relationship with members of the local nobility, and traded diamonds. |
